About 14 Allinson Court
14 Allinson Court is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in King's Lynn (PE30 5EH). It has a recorded floor area of 47 m² (around 506 sq ft), construction records dating it to 2003-2006 and council tax band A. The latest certificate (September 2022) returns a B (score 81), comfortably above the UK average. The rating has held steady at B across 2 certificates since May 2013. Between certificates, lighting went from Average to Very Good. At 47 m² this is the 18th smallest of 25 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 28–76 m². The building's EPC ratings span C to B, with this unit at the top.
Held since June 2006 — that's 20 years off the open market, well above the local norm.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 88% of similar EPCs). On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£227/sq ft) was about 21.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
